ALEXANDRIA, Va., June 16 -- United States Patent no. 12,655,970, issued on June 16, was assigned to Kohler Co. (Kohler, Wis.).
"Sink lighting system" was invented by Niels J. Eilmus (Sheboygan, Wis.) and Steven F. Ellingsen (Plymouth, Wis.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A sink system includes a basin, an apron, and a lighting system. The basin includes a bottom wall, a drain, a front wall, and a basin rim. The drain is disposed within the bottom wall. The front wall is contiguous with the bottom wall.
